.drawer.active .drawer__inner{overflow-x:hidden}.cart__checkout-button.button{line-height:31px;padding:1.5rem 3rem;font-size:21px}.cart__contents:after{border-bottom:1px solid rgba(var(--color-foreground),.08);content:"";height:1px;left:-1.5rem;position:absolute;bottom:0;right:-1.5rem}.cart__contents{position:relative;padding-bottom:1.5rem}.upsell--btn-under .upsell__add-btn{height:36px;font-size:15px;font-weight:500}.upsell__container button{background-color:rgb(var(--color-button));color:#fff}.upsell__container button:after{background-color:transparent!important}@media screen and (min-width:749px){.cart-drawer-upsells-container.upsells-container{margin-top:auto;margin-bottom:0}.cart-drawer__body{display:flex;flex-direction:column}.upsell.cart-drawer-upsell-cart-drawer{margin:1.5rem auto;padding:1rem}.upsell--btn-under .upsell__add-btn{font-size:14px}.upsell.sticky-atc{display:none}}@media screen and (max-width:749px){.upsell.sticky-atc{display:none;position:fixed;bottom:0;height:7rem;background:#fff}.upsell.sticky-atc.sticky-atc--active{display:block}.sticky-atc .upsell__container{max-height:inherit;height:inherit}.sticky-atc .upsell__image{max-height:5rem}.sticky-atc .upsell__image__img{width:100%}.sticky-atc.upsell--btn-under .upsell__container{grid-template-columns:1fr 4fr}.sticky-atc.upsell--btn-under .upsell__container{grid-template-columns:1fr 4fr;padding-top:0;padding-bottom:0;row-gap:0;height:100%}.sticky-atc .upsell__title h3{font-size:;font-size:12px}.sticky-atc .form-content{margin:0}.sticky-atc .form-content .select{padding:.5rem;min-height:unset}.sticky-atc .form-content .upsell__add-btn{width:140px}}
/*# sourceMappingURL=/cdn/shop/t/14/assets/custom.css.map */
